Course Content

• Fundamentals of Korean Food Microbiology
• Korean Food Safety Regulations and HACCP
• Sensory Evaluation of Korean Cuisine
• Quality Control Methods in Korean Food Processing
• Korean Food Ingredients: Quality and Authenticity
• Statistical Process Control (SPC) in Korean Food Production
• Food Packaging and Preservation Techniques for Korean Foods
• Hazard Analysis and Critical Control Points (HACCP) Implementation in Korean Food Businesses

Career path

Career Role Description
Korean Food Quality Control Specialist Ensures adherence to stringent Korean food safety standards and quality protocols within UK food processing facilities. Expertise in Korean ingredients and culinary practices is crucial.
Korean Cuisine Quality Auditor Conducts regular audits of Korean restaurants and food businesses to assess quality, safety, and compliance with regulations. Requires strong understanding of Korean food preparation methods and quality control techniques.
Korean Food Safety Manager Develops and implements food safety programs for Korean food businesses, focusing on hygiene, traceability and allergen management. Involves extensive knowledge of UK and Korean food safety legislation.
